CCT考试大纲_20091109192024.doc

  1. 1、本文档共14页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
CCT考试大纲_20091109192024

全国高校(湖北考区)非计算机专业学生 计算机基础知识和应用能力等级考试大纲 (2009年修订版) 二级 C 考试大纲 ◆ 基本要求 1.熟悉Visual C++ 6.0或者Visual Studio 6.0 集成开发环境; 2.了解计算机程序设计语言的作用; 3.掌握C语言的数据表达方式; 4.掌握C语言用户标识的命名规则; 5.掌握C语言语句的书写规则; 6.掌握C语言程序控制语句的用法; 7.掌握C语言源程序的基本结构及源程序的编辑、编译、连接方法; 8.掌握C语言常用系统函数的功能及用法; 9.能读懂简单的C语言源程序或函数; 10.能编写简单的C语言源程序或函数。 ◆ 考试内容 一、程序、源程序结构 1.main函数 掌握main函数的作用。 2.程序的基本单元 了解源程序的一般结构及函数之间的关系。 3.源程序 掌握源程序的文件格式。 4.程序的编译与连接 掌握源程序、目标程序和可执行程序的关系。 二、数据类型及数据的表达 1.基本数据类型 (1)熟练掌握各种基本数据类型常量的表示方法; (2)熟练掌握各种基本数据类型变量的说明方法; (3)掌握变量的初始化方法; (4)了解基本数据类型的字宽与存储格式。 2.构造数据类型 (1)掌握结构、联合、枚举构造类型的说明方法; (2)掌握结构、联合、枚举构造类型变量的定义和初始化; (3)掌握结构、联合、枚举构造类型变量的成员的引用方法。 3. 数组 (1)熟练掌握一维数组及二维数组的定义、初始化和成员引用; (2)熟练掌握字符串的存储格式和引用方法。 4.自定义新类型 掌握用 typedef 说明新类型的方法。 5.变量的定义、作用域和生存期 掌握静态变量、局部变量、全局变量的定义、作用域和生存期。 6.外部变量 了解外部变量的说明方法。 7. 标识符 掌握标识符的命名规则。 三、运算符及表达式 1.算术运算 熟练掌握 +、-、*、/、%、++、-- 运算符的功能、优化级和结合方向。 2. 位运算 掌握 、|、~、^、、 运算符的功能、优化级和结合方向。 3. 赋值运算 (1)熟练掌握 =、+=、-=、*= 、/=、%= 运算符的功能、优化级和结合方向; (2)掌握 =、|=、^=、=、= 运算符的功能、优化级和结合方向。 4.关系运算 熟练掌握 、、=、=、==、!= 运算符的功能、优化级和结合方向。 5.逻辑运算 熟练掌握 、||、!运算符的功能、优化级和结合方向。 6. 其它运算 了解 ,(逗号)、 ?: 、sizeof 运算符的功能、优化级和结合方向。 7. 类型转换 (1)熟练掌握表达式中数据类型的自动转换规则; (2)熟练掌握强制类型转换的方法。 8. 表达式 (1)熟练掌握混合表达式的求值顺序; (2)掌握关系表达式、逻辑表达式的取值规则; (3)掌握含 、|| 运算符的混合表达式的运算规则。 四、语句及程序基本结构 1.基本语句 掌握表达式语句、空语句、复合语句的语法及书写规则。 2. 程序的基本结构 掌握程序的三种基本结构。 3.顺序结构 (1)熟练掌握赋值语句的语法及作用; (2)了解注释语句的作用。 4.选择结构 (1)熟练掌握 if 语句的语法及功能; (2)熟练掌握switch 语句的语法及功能。 5.循环结构 熟练掌握 for 语句、while 语句、do while 语句的语法及功能。 6. 跳转语句 (1)熟练掌握 break 语句、continue 语句的语法及功能; (2)了解goto语句的语法及功能。 五、函数 1.函数的概念和定义 (1)掌握函数的定义方法; (2)掌握函数的类型及返回值的关系。 2、函数调用与参数传递 (1)掌握函数调用方法; (2)掌握函数调用时实参与虚参的传递规则; (3)了解函数的嵌套调用方法。 4.函数原型 了解函数原型的基本概念。 六、指针 1.指针的概念 掌握地址与指针的基本概念。 2.指针常量与指针变量 (1)了解指针常量与指针变量的异同; (2)掌握以下类型指针变量的定义及初始化方法; (a)一般指针; (b)指针数组; (c)指针的指针; (d)指向数组的指针。 3. 指针运算 (1)掌握指针的 ++ 、--、 +n 、-n、* 、 运算功能; (2)掌握指针相减的运算功能。 七、预处理命令 1.常用预处理命令 掌握include、define 预处理命令的使用方法。 八、文件 1. 文件操作 (1)了解二进制文件与文本文件的基本概念及其使用方法; (2)掌握文件的打开、关闭与读写规则。 九、系统函数 1. 输入输出 (1)熟练掌握scanf、printf函数的原型、功能及用法; (2)熟练掌握scanf、printf函数中d(i)、f、s格式的用法; (3)了解scanf、printf函数的格式

您可能关注的文档

文档评论(0)

asd522513656 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档